CMP/VVT sensor wire harness replacement

Hello. Recently i had the misfortune of having a rat chew through some wires under my hood. They chewed through the wire coming off of the left bank CMP/VVT sensor going to I believe the ECM. Any one know if you can replace just part of the engine wire harness or do I have to replace the whole thing? My guess is there should be a splice point somewhere. I searched the forums and web and havent found much to help out. Any suggestions would be appreciated. Thanks
